A comprehensive study released earlier this week shows that despite millions more insured under ObamaCare, a full one-third of Americans (33%) "went without recommended care, did not see a doctor when sick, or failed to fill prescriptions because of costs[.]"

Guess what that number was in 2009 before ObamaCare was implemented?

No, really, guess.

It was LOWER.

It was 29%
